Output c6c7e67685224e15cb231755573707e576d5d9fccf54e458b8ba8129329061d3:1

value
28117085
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f8bb85764a7b839cf4522ebf128fcba3559159d OP_EQUAL
address
3K9pN73LBs6rDSUoGAG2YCoAG52ctprD77
transaction
c6c7e67685224e15cb231755573707e576d5d9fccf54e458b8ba8129329061d3
confirmations
423255
spent
true